This chapter presents several examples from the authors’ research on applications of drift detection in industrial settings. These include representing a dataset as “slices” based on feature intervals, characterized by observation density or ML model performance, and modeling polynomial regression relationships between dataset features to detect statistical change in these relationships’ strength. The examples illustrate the usefulness of representing data in intermediate forms (e.g., slices, polynomial relationships) and detecting drift on these forms.
